#961412 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#961412 is composed of 58.8% red, 7.8%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 86.7% magenta, 88%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 0.9 degrees, a saturation of 78.6% and a lightness of 32.9%. #961412 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2824 with #2d0000. Closest websafe color is: #990000.

Shades and Tints of #961412

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0101 is the darkest color, while #fef7f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#961412

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#555353 is the less saturated color, while #a30705 is the most saturated one.
